Basement window replacement services involve removing outdated or damaged windows and installing new ones that better suit the needs of the property. This process typically includes evaluating the existing window setup, selecting appropriate window styles and sizes, and ensuring proper installation to prevent leaks and drafts. Skilled service providers focus on making sure the new windows fit securely and function effectively, which can improve the overall comfort and usability of the basement space.
Many homeowners turn to basement window replacement to address common issues such as cracked or broken glass, rotting frames, or windows that no longer open or close properly. These problems can lead to drafts, water intrusion, and increased energy costs. Replacing old or faulty windows can also enhance security by providing stronger, more durable options that resist break-ins. For properties with basement bedrooms, egress window upgrades are often necessary to meet safety standards and allow for emergency escape routes.

The overview below groups typical Basement Windows Replacement proj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Dover, PA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or window replacements or repairs, local contractors typ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, depending on the size and condition of the existing basement windows.
Standard Replacement - Replacing multiple basement windows with standard sizes usually costs between $600 and $1,500 per window. Most projects in Dover and nearby areas tend to land in this middle range, with fewer reaching higher costs.
Full Basement Window Replacement - Complete overhaul of basement window systems, including framing and sealing, can range from $1,500 to $3,500 per window. Larger, more complex projects may exceed this range, especially in older homes requiring additional work.
Custom or High-End Installations - Specialty or custom basement windows, such as egress windows or decorative styles, often cost $3,500 and up. These projects are less common and typically represent the higher end of the cost spectrum for local service providers.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are the benefits of replacing basement windows? Replacing basement windows can improve energy efficiency, enhance security, and increase natural light in the space.
How do I know if my basement windows need to be replaced? Signs that replacement may be needed include drafts, cracked or broken glass, difficulty opening or closing, and water leaks around the window frame.
What types of basement windows are available for replacement? Common options include egress windows, casement windows, sliding windows, and fixed windows, each suited to different needs and preferences.
Can replacing basement windows help with moisture issues? Yes, new windows can improve sealing and prevent water infiltration, reducing moisture-related problems in the basement.
How do local contractors handle basement window replacements? They typically assess the existing openings, select appropriate window styles, and ensure proper installation to enhance durability and functionality.
